Description
The SERIES-B DNA 75W by JAC Vapour, is a
box mod of the latest generation for use with
18650 batteries. Its spring-loaded 510-connector
as well as a wide range of features such as
reverse polarity protection, onboard tempera-
ture sensing and a battery management system,
will ensure highest compatibility and maximum
safety.
The SERIES-B DNA 75W is fitted with Evolv’s
DNA 75 PCB, which is known around the world
for its great features and extremely accurate
temperature control.
Any aspect of the device and also the screen
can be customised using Evolv’s software
„EScribe“.
Operating
First setup
Follow these steps to set up your SERIES-B
DNA 75W, don’t miss a step!
1. Remove the magnetic battery cover.
2. Insert a charged high drain 18650 battery with
a discharge current of 20 amps (unprotected),
positive side pointing up towards the top of
the device. To charge your battery, we
recommend a suitable external charger.
3. Replace the magnetic battery cover.
4. If the battery needs to be charged and a
suitable external charger is not available,
you can also charge the battery in the device
via Micro-USB charging lead.
Please handle the charging port carefully
- do not force the connector, only insert it far
enough until the charge symbol appears on
the OLED screen.
5. Attach a compatible and viable 510 tank to
the device, then push once to check its
resistance [Ω].
6. A prompt may appear (New Coil? UP YES
/DOWN NO), asking if you are using a new
atomiser (if temperature control is activated).
If desired, a new resistance reading will be
taken , or you can use the preset
resistance .
7. If the screen shows ‘CHECK ATOMIZER’,
check that your tank is viable and screwed
firmly into place.
8. Once the resistance of the atomizer is
displayed on the OLED screen, the device is
ready to use. Select your desired wattage [W]
by clicking or .
Functions
Display
In its default mode, the OLED screen of the
SERIES-B DNA 75W will display the standard
parameters Resistance [Ω], current Wattage
setting [W], applied Voltage [V], Amperage draw
[A] or Temperature [C│F] and the battery
capacity. But you can personalize the displayed
parameters by using the ‘EScribe‘ Software.
(>> Advanced Operating)

-3-
Locking the device
To avoid accidental firing (e.g. during transport),
rapidly click the 5 times to lock the SERIES-B
DNA 75W. Repeat to unlock.
Locking power output
To lock the power output [W] of the device,
press and hold and together for 3 seconds.
Repeat to unlock the power output again.
This allows you to use the SERIES-B DNA 75W
without accidentally adjusting the power output
setting.
Profiles
The SERIES-B DNA 75W supports up to 8 user
profiles, each affecting how the device
performs. Using different profiles means
maximum customization of all important
parameters to specific atomizer setups while
you can easily switch them on the go. Profiles
can be created using the ‚EScribe‘ software!
(>> Advanced Operating)
To change profiles, double click or to bring
up the profile menu, while power output is
locked. Now you can scroll through the menu
by using or and confirm your profile
selection by pressing .
Switching wire types
To provide accurate temperature contol,
the SERIES-B DNA 75W needs special
parameters fitted to the used wire type!
(>> Advanced Operating)
Inside a user profile you can switch the wire
type quite easily. Hold down , and
together for 2 seconds, while the device is
locked. Now you can scroll through the menu
using or and confirm your wire type
selection by pressing .
Calibrate initial resistance
Before using a temperature controlled setup on
your SERIES-B DNA 75W, a calibration of the
initial resistance is needed.
(>> Advanced Operating)
In case of already using a temperature
controlled profile and the resistance of the
recently attached atomizer differs significantly
to the atomizer used before, a prompt will
appear after briefly pressing , asking if you are
using a new atomiser. If desired, a new
resistance reading will be taken , or you can
use the preset resistance .
If the resistance of the atomizer doesn’t differ
that much to the atomizer used before or the
initial resistance of the used atomizer only
should be recalibrated, you can do that
manually. Hold down and for 2 seconds,
while the device is locked. The fixation of the
initial resistance than will be displayed as a
lock-symbol besides the resistance value [Ω].
Repeat to unlock the resistance.
Please absolutely make sure that the atomizer is
cold (room temperature) during the calibration
process, otherwise the displayed temperature
could differ widely to the real value!
Setting power output
Use the navigation buttons to increase or
decrease the power output [W]. Holding
one of the navigation buttons down for a few
seconds will increase the speed at which the
power output changes.
In case of using a temperature controlled
profile, hold down and together for
3 seconds, while the device is locked. Than set
the power output and select the preferred value
by pressing .
Setting temperature
In case of already using a temperature
controlled profile, use the navigation buttons to
increase or decrease the temperature
[C│F]. By holding down until the preferred
range is reached, the preferred entity of
temperature can be selected (F = °Fahrenheit /
C = °Celsius). By holding down temperature
control can be deactivated (OFF).
In case of using a profile where temperature
control is deactivated or the displayed standard
parameters were already personalized,
temperature control can be activated as well as
temperature can be adjusted, by holding and
(-) together for 2 seconds, while the device is
locked. Than set the temperature and select the
preferred value by pressing .

-4-
If you activate the temperature control please
check compatibility of your atomizer setup to
the selected wire type and calibrate the initial
resistance before the first firing!
(>> Advanced Operating)
Features
Standby
If not used for more than 10 seconds, the OLED
screen of your SERIES-B DNA 75W will dim.
When left unused for further 20 seconds, it will
enter standby mode and the screen will switch
itself off. Press any button to leave standby
mode.
Stealth mode
While the device is locked, press and hold
and for five seconds to cycle into stealth
mode. While in stealth mode, the OLED screen
will remain off during use, other than to display
lock and error messages. Repeat to return to
normal mode.
Pass through function
While the device is charging, it can still be
used as a pass through (i.e. it can be used and
charged at the same time). Please ensure a
sufficient residual charge of your battery (>10%)
to avoid collapsing voltage at high current load.
Reverse polarity protection
The SERIES-B DNA 75W includes built in
electronic reverse polarity protection to protect
the user, PCB, device, and battery in case of
a battery will be inserted backwards.
Onboard temperature sensing
To avoid overheating, the SERIES-B DNA 75W
is fitted with an internal temperature sensor.
If the PCB temperature reaches a maximum
value, the device will shut down automatically!
Battery management system
The integrated battery management system
allows the SERIES-B DNA 75W to monitor the
voltage of your battery continuously. If due to
insufficient capacity the voltage falls below a
definable limit - idle or loaded –the power
output will be locked automatically to avoid
exhausting the battery. If the requested voltage
under load cannot be delivered by the battery
(voltage drop in case of overload), the device
reduces the power output automatically to
a save level.
(>> Advanced Operating)
Important Information
Handling of Lithium-Ion cells (Li-Ion)
-Do not short-circuit Li-Ion cells. When
storing or transporting individual cells
always use a suitable transport container.
-Do not immerse Li-Ion cells in liquids or
throw into fire.
-Do not expose Li-Ion cells to extreme
temperatures.
-Do not use damaged Li-Ion cells or cells
whose insulation is damaged
-Only use chargers suitable for Li-Ion cells.
-Never charge Li-Ion cells unsupervised.
-Always use cells of the proper type and
sufficient load ratings.
-Dispose of Li-Ion cells at designated
recycling points only.
Instructions for use and storage
-Keep eCigarettes and eLiquids out of the
reach of children and pets.
-Only use compatible refills, connectors or
spare parts.
-Always operate your eCigarette within the
recommended power range.
-Never open a device unless explicitly
mentioned and explained in the manual.
Disposal
Used electrical and electronic equipment as
well as batteries must not be disposed of in
domestic waste. Consumers are legally bound
to bring them to suitable collecting points.
You may also return used devices and batteries
directly to us for proper disposal. Used devices
and batteries contain valuable reclaimable raw
materials.
The environment and PIPELINE thank you
for your contribution!

-5-
Cleaning advice
Daily usage of your SERIES-B DNA 75W could
cause soilings, especially by deposits of dirt
particles and liquid inside the 510–connector.
These could lead to contact problems which
can compromise correct resitance reading.
Therefore we recommend to clean your device
from time to time.
For this firstly remove the battery an atomizer.
Than clean the 510–connector with a lint-free
cleaning rag. In case of heavy soilings you can
moisten the cleaning rag with a tiny amount of
alcohol.
Please don’t use any pointed objects to clean
the spring-loaded centerpin and avoid direct
contact to fluids which could permeate the
housing of the device.
Advanced Operating
Temperature control
Temperature controlled vaping is a complex
issue. We would like to try to explain to you
some important basics in order to avoid
problems.
Why temperature controlled vaping?
The food flavourings contained in e-Liquids
develop different flavours at different
temperatures. You can imagine it as cold or
lukewarm cola. The taste will vary depending on
the temperature of the beverage. It is now also
known that high temperatures may cause
undesirable side effects.
With a functioning temperature controlled setup
dry hits (bad or nonexistent liquid flow to the
heating coil which will cause a very unpleasant
taste) are effectively excluded. So you can use
an atomizer without a window to the last drop
of liquid.
To use the temperature control, you need an
atomizer with a heating wire, which has a high
temperature coefficient.
Due to the high temperature coefficient, the
resistance of the wire is increased as soon as
the coil is heated. It is necessary for the atomizer
to be at room temperature to calibrate, so that
on the basis of resistance changes the
SERIES-B DNA 75W can determine the
temperature of the heating coil.
Please ensure that the wraps of the coil do not
touch and the contacts of the 510 port and
within the atomizer used are clean. Corrosion or
contamination of a contact area can lead to low
resistance variations, which are then
erroneously interpreted by the electronics as
temperature changes. Therefore, all contacts
should be cleaned regularly with alcohol.
With the SERIES-B DNA 75W you can find the
optimum temperature and thus the optimum
flavour.
Wire types
The thickness of the wire determines how
quickly the coil reaches the set temperature.
You can compensate for the deficiency of a
sluggish coil with higher power, but this also
increases the power consumption. Also you will
require different wire for different types of
atomizer for example a Dripper has a different
process.
Especially the temperature coefficient is crucial
for the accuracy of temperature control.
This value describes how much the resistance
of the heating wire changes with increasing or
decreasing temperature. In delivery conditions
the SERIES-B DNA 75W provides profiles for
Nickel 200, SS 316 and Titanium heating wires.
By using the ‘EScribe‘ Software it is possible to
create custom wire types with personalised
temperature coefficient, thus you will be able to
use specialized wires. We recommend the
Dicodes Resistherm NiFe30 heating wire
(TK: 320•10-5 K-1) or the Golden Greek Zirconium
heating wire (TK: 100•10-5 K-1).
Calibration
During calibration, the zero point of the
measurement is accurately determined. As with
a speedometer in a car, when at rest it must
show 0 mph. If the calibration is not carefully
carried out a reliable measurement of the
temperature is impossible.
The SERIES-B DNA 75W has automatic or
manual calibration. We recommend auto-
calibrating the coil. It is important that the
atomizer is at room temperature at the time
of calibration (eg. 20 °C).

-6-
!
We recommend heating the coil to the
“evaporation phase“ a second time to calibrate,
since the resistance of the wire may vary.
Caution: When auto-calibrating, make sure to
wait a few minutes before changing the battery
so that the atomizer cools.
EScribe
As you’ve already seen in this manual,
the SERIES-B DNA 75W is fitted with Evolv’s
DNA 75 PCB, a very powerful and adaptable
chipset, which leaves barely anything to be
desired. Basic operations can be done directly
on the device but the full range of possible
customization only can be used by Evolv’s
software “EScribe”!
It doesn’t matter if you want to create a new
wire type, even with non-linear temperature
coefficient if desired or to customize profiles
with homemade display designs, if you like to
adjust the lower cut-off voltage to fit to your
battery or you simply plan to update the
Firmware, with EScribe you get a huge range of
possibilities.
But to describe all of them here in detail would
go far beyond the scope of this manual.
Therefore, we only want to give you the
necessary information to handle EScribe and
to gain a deeper insight of the software.
Before using EScribe the first time you should
discuss intensely the topic of temperature
controlled vaping. Basic terms and principles of
electrical engineering as well as handling with
computers should be familiar, thus we
recommend the usage of EScribe only for
advanced users!

Create a new wire type
For creating new wire types in EScribe two
basic methods are available.
Entering the temperature coefficient manually
will give you the biggest possible choice to
customize a new wire type. But this option
requires extensive knowledge about material
properties of the wire type and mostly leads to
repeated test runs until the desired result is
reached. Therefore, the details of this method
won’t be discussed in this manual.
While the manual entering is more the
“professional usage”, the import of ready to use
CSV-files provides a simple, quick and
user-friendly method to create new wire types.
At first save a suitable CSV-file to your PC
(for more information please see the following
section “Further links”). Now start EScribe and
link your device to the PC. In the tab “Materials”
click on the folder-symbol and choose the
saved CSV-file in the appearing selection
window. Now select the imported wire type in
the “Available Materials” window and click on
the green arrow beside the window.
After that you can upload the settings to the
device by clicking on the same-named button in
the toolbar.
When the upload has finished the link between
your device and the PC can be removed.
The new wire type can now be selected on
the device.

Error Messages
„CHECK ATOMIZER“
The device does not detect an atomizer, the
atomizer has shorted out, or the coil resistance
[Ω] is incorrect for the power setting [W].
In this case the power output will be locked
automatically.
Check your atomizer/coil for mechanical
shorting or soilings on current-carrying
parts (e.g. 510–connector) and make sure
that the power setting of the device fits the
resistance of the coil!
(>> Specifications)

-8-
„SHORTED“
The atomizer was shorted by sliping as well as
burning out the coil or by loose connections
(threads, fittings) inside the atomizer during
firing. In this case the power output will be
locked automatically.
Check your atomizer for mechanical short-
ing and your coil for sliping or burning!
„WEAK BATTERY“
The inserted battery is nearly discharged or the
requested voltage cannot be delivered by the
battery (excessive voltage drop in case of
overload). In this case the power output
automatically will be throttled down to a save
level to protect the battery.
Check your battery for compatibility
(discharge current of 20 amps –
unprotected) and as appropriate, charge
your battery with a suitable external
charger or use the included Micro-USB
charging lead!
(>> Operating)
„CHECK BATTERY“
The inserted battery is completely discharged
(reaching the lower cut-off voltage) or
exhausted. In this case the power output will be
locked automatically to avoid progressing
discharge of the battery.
Check your battery for exhaustion (battery
can‘t be charged anymore, can’t hold the
charge or discharge very quickly) and as
appropriate, charge your battery with a
suitable external charger or use the
included USB charging lead!
(>> Operating)
„TEMPERATURE PROTECTED“
The selected temperature [C│F] was reached
during firing. In this case the power output
automatically will be throttled down to a save
level until the temperature dropping below the
selected value.
First check the selected temperature of
the device and as appropriate, increase it.
If the temperture is already set correctly
decrease the power output [W] of the
device until the selceted temperature
won‘t be reached anymore!
(>> Advanced Operating)
„OHMS TOO HIGH“
The resistance of the atomizer coil [Ω] is too high
for the current power setting [W]. In this case the
power output automatically will be throttled
down to the next approachable value.
Decrease the power output (W) of the
device until the error massage won’t
appear anymore during firing or
alternatively check the coil resistance and
as appropriate, install a new coil with lower
resistance!
(>> Specifications)
„OHMS TOO LOW“
The resistance of the atomizer coil [Ω] is too low
for the current power setting [W]. In this case the
power output automatically will be throttled
down to the next approachable value.
Decrease the power output [W] of the
device until the error massage won’t
appear anymore during firing or
alternatively check the coil resistance and
as appropriate, install a new coil with
higher resistance!
(>> Specifications)

-9-
0.2 0.4 0.6 0.8 1.0 1.2 1.4 1.6
„TOO HOT“
The temperture measured by the PCB has
reached a maximum. In this case the power
output will be locked automatically to avoid
heat damage.
Avoid any usage of the device for not less
than 10 minutes! If the error message
appears frequently during normal use
check the power [W] and temperature
[C│F] settings as well as the coil resistance
[Ω]! Extreme setups at the upper power
range can cause intense heating of the
atomizer and PCB. Therefore, avoid
permanently using such setups!
